Overview

We’re hiring a Platform Engineer to help design, build, and maintain the foundation our teams rely on every day. You’ll join our Platform team, which supports security, core infrastructure, and DevX across Cogna. Your focus will be enabling scalability, reliability, and automation of our Azure-based environments—so other teams can move faster, safer, and with greater autonomy.

This role is ideal for someone who thrives on solving platform-wide challenges, enjoys working cross-functionally, and is passionate about clean, resilient cloud infrastructure.

What you’ll do

  • Design and maintain cloud infrastructure in Microsoft Azure to support internal platforms and product delivery.
  • Work within and contribute to our Python/Go codebase.
  • Develop and evolve infrastructure-as-code (IaC) using tools such as Terraform.
  • Own CI/CD pipelines and DevX workflows in collaboration with the dev teams.
  • Implement and monitor security controls, identity management (Entra ID), and network configurations.
  • Support container orchestration, and workload deployment using Kubernetes and AKS.
  • Improve observability by implementing logging, monitoring, and alerting systems (e.g. Azure Monitor, Datadog, etc.).
  • Partner with internal teams to improve resilience, automate toil, and reduce lead time to deployment.
  • Drive root cause analysis and reliability improvements from incidents.

What we’re looking for

  • Production-grade coding experience: Proficient in writing maintainable, testable, and scalable code in real-world, production environments. Language fluency in Python and/or Go is a plus, but strong engineers with deep experience in comparable languages are welcome.
  • Strong foundational software engineering skills: Solid grasp of computer science fundamentals such as data structures, concurrency, time/space complexity, performance and systems design
  • Systems-level thinking: Comfortable reasoning about how things work under the hood—networks, operating systems, compilers, storage systems, or distributed services.
  • Infrastructure as Code and automation: Experience with tools like Terraform, Pulumi, or equivalent for managing cloud-native infrastructure declaratively and repeatably.
  • Stack Familiarity: We use Azure, Bazel, GRPC, Temporal, Postgres and Kubernetes (AKS). Prior experience or expertise with these is a plus.
  • Security-first mindset: Deep appreciation for secure-by-default design. Familiar with principles like least privilege, secrets management, threat modeling, and how to embed security controls into infrastructure and CI/CD pipelines.
  • Cross-functional collaboration: Comfortable partnering with other engineers, product managers, sales, marketing, IT and support to define and implement platform capabilities that meet shared goals.
